解决betterScroll在vue中存在图片时,出现拉不动的问

网络编程 2025-03-14 08:32www.168986.cn编程入门

今天,长沙网络推广带来一篇关于解决betterScroll在Vue中处理图片时出现的拉动困难问题的文章,这是一篇非常有参考价值的分享,希望能够对大家有所帮助。接下来,请跟随长沙网络推广的步伐,一起这个问题。

我们需要明白什么是betterScroll。betterScroll是一个基于原生JavaScript的滚动插件,它可以轻松实现滚动区域的定制和控制。但在Vue项目中,当页面存在大量图片时,可能会出现滚动不流畅或者无法滚动的问题。这时,我们可以采用以下的方法进行解决。

一、图片加载方法的编写

我们需要先编写一个图片加载的方法。这里我们创建一个ImgLoadClass类,其中包含一个静态方法preloadImages,用于预加载图片。这个方法返回一个Promise对象,通过遍历图片数组,创建Image对象并设置其src属性,同时绑定onload和onerror事件。当所有图片加载完成后,Promise。

二、引用方法并成功调用后再初始化betterScroll

在Vue项目中,我们可以在需要滚动的地方引用这个图片加载方法。当图片加载成功后,再初始化betterScroll。这样就可以避免因为图片加载导致的滚动不流畅问题。

以上就是长沙网络推广分享给大家的关于解决betterScroll在Vue中存在图片时拉不动的问题的全部内容。希望大家能够从中获得帮助,也感谢大家一直支持长沙网络推广和狼蚁SEO。

在此,我们推荐大家在开发过程中多关注一些优化细节,如图片的懒加载、预加载等,这不仅可以提高页面的加载速度,也能提升用户体验。也欢迎大家提出宝贵的建议和反馈,让我们一起共同进步,提升技术能力。

上一篇:smarty内置函数capture用法分析 下一篇:没有了

Copyright © 2016-2025 www.168986.cn 狼蚁网络 版权所有 Power by